Output 60aba1031ff20f3684f4c7ca847eabc6c8bc5dca9211825d0edd68a5893ecd72:39

value
80907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d298b3040717075c861121140404c8237b5155c OP_EQUAL
address
34MDHcZxwcWvxcYycD7jj1gv3BUvQ8dSF2
transaction
60aba1031ff20f3684f4c7ca847eabc6c8bc5dca9211825d0edd68a5893ecd72
confirmations
240738
spent
true